Shared

General:

  • one small bike lock * it is tricky to lock both of our bikes but we only need it once.
  • wall charger for USB
  • USB cords (x2)
  • plastic bags (x3)
  • AAA batteries (x3)
  • first aid kit (bandaid, alcohol gel, antibiotic ointment, ibuprofen) * We didn't need it but maybe we should always bring benedryl and allergy cream just in case.
  • tissue
  • pen

Bike Stuff/Tools:

  • presta to schrader adapter
  • extra tube (26x1.5)
  • patch kit
  • Leatherman
  • extra links of chain for the skinny 9speed chain
  • light-USB adapter (x2)
  • Alien II tool
  • portable air pump
  • Shrader to presta adapter
  • tire levers
  • electrical tape
  • duct tape
  • zip ties (x3-4)
  • packing straps (x2)
  • coupler tool

Camping:

  • fuel(20oz container, full)
  • nalgene canteen x1
  • water filter * We almost needed it as most campsites had reduced resources. They said no water online but there was still water at Goodall.
  • (divide) tent + ground cloth * Ground sloth lost a piece during our last trip...still ok but replace when convenient.
  • cooking pot and mugs set
  • small wooden rice scooper
  • utensils
  • stove
  • toilet paper
  • egg carrier
  • bug spray * We did not bring this this time.
  • sunscreen
  • small cannister of Dr. Bronners for washing dishes
  • normal matches; weatherproof matches
  • tiny sponge or similar to clean dishes
  • awesome camp light

Food:

General

  • salt and pepper
  • hot sauce
  • canola oil
  • hot chocolate
  • non-caffeinated tea bags

Snacks

  • 1 package spicy/salty dried fava beans * bring more next time!
  • 1 can mixed nuts
  • ~15 candies
  • 6 mini granola bars * we almost never finish granola bars but I guess it's good to have them just in case.
  • 2 oatmeal bar packages
  • picked up a small bag of trail mixed along the way

Breakfast #1

  • instant oatmeal packages x2
  • eggs x4 (picked up en route)

Dinner #1

  • couscous 2 cups *too much couscous; 1-1.5 cups should be enough.
  • spices (cumin, cayenne, paprika) mixed into couscous
  • powder mushroom broth
  • freeze dried okra
  • freeze dried kale
  • TVP
  • butter 1TBSP

Breakfast #2

Dinner #2

  • brown rice 1 cup * this was a perfect amount
  • 4 Japanese curry cubes
  • freeze dried mixed veggies
  • freeze dried tofu

Breakfast #3

  • instant oatmeal x2
  • Justin's almond butter and peanut butter packages
